import pytest import pytest_httpbin from scrapling import StealthyFetcher StealthyFetcher.adaptive = True @pytest_httpbin.use_class_based_httpbin class TestStealthyFetcher: @pytest.fixture(scope="class") def fetcher(self): """Fixture to create a StealthyFetcher instance for the entire test class""" return StealthyFetcher @pytest.fixture(autouse=True) def setup_urls(self, httpbin): """Fixture to set up URLs for testing""" self.status_200 = f"{httpbin.url}/status/200" self.status_404 = f"{httpbin.url}/status/404" self.status_501 = f"{httpbin.url}/status/501" self.basic_url = f"{httpbin.url}/get" self.html_url = f"{httpbin.url}/html" self.delayed_url = f"{httpbin.url}/delay/10" # 10 Seconds delay response self.cookies_url = f"{httpbin.url}/cookies/set/test/value" def test_basic_fetch(self, fetcher): """Test doing basic fetch request with multiple statuses""" assert fetcher.fetch(self.status_200).status == 200 assert fetcher.fetch(self.status_404).status == 404 assert fetcher.fetch(self.status_501).status == 501 def test_networkidle(self, fetcher): """Test if waiting for `networkidle` make page does not finish loading or not""" assert fetcher.fetch(self.basic_url, network_idle=True).status == 200 def test_blocking_resources(self, fetcher): """Test if blocking resources make page does not finish loading or not""" assert fetcher.fetch(self.basic_url, block_images=True).status == 200 assert fetcher.fetch(self.basic_url, disable_resources=True).status == 200 def test_waiting_selector(self, fetcher): """Test if waiting for a selector make page does not finish loading or not""" assert fetcher.fetch(self.html_url, wait_selector="h1").status == 200 assert ( fetcher.fetch( self.html_url, wait_selector="h1", wait_selector_state="visible" ).status == 200 ) def test_cookies_loading(self, fetcher): """Test if cookies are set after the request""" response = fetcher.fetch(self.cookies_url) cookies = {response.cookies[0]['name']: response.cookies[0]['value']} assert cookies == {"test": "value"} def test_automation(self, fetcher): """Test if automation break the code or not""" def scroll_page(page): page.mouse.wheel(10, 0) page.mouse.move(100, 400) page.mouse.up() return page assert fetcher.fetch(self.html_url, page_action=scroll_page).status == 200 def test_properties(self, fetcher): """Test if different arguments breaks the code or not""" assert ( fetcher.fetch(self.html_url, block_webrtc=True, allow_webgl=True).status == 200 ) assert ( fetcher.fetch(self.html_url, block_webrtc=False, allow_webgl=True).status == 200 ) assert ( fetcher.fetch(self.html_url, block_webrtc=True, allow_webgl=False).status == 200 ) assert ( fetcher.fetch( self.html_url, extra_headers={"ayo": ""}, os_randomize=True ).status == 200 ) def test_infinite_timeout(self, fetcher): """Test if infinite timeout breaks the code or not""" assert fetcher.fetch(self.delayed_url, timeout=0).status == 200
